Got Homework?
Connect with other students for help. It's a free community.
Here's the question you clicked on:
 0 viewing
Python programming:
How would I plug in many different values for variables in an equation and have the program return the answer?
 2 years ago
 2 years ago
Python programming: How would I plug in many different values for variables in an equation and have the program return the answer?
 2 years ago
 2 years ago

This Question is Closed

JonathanFichterBest ResponseYou've already chosen the best response.0
You definitely want to use a loop. Either a for loop or while loop would do the trick. Each time the program goes through the loop, have it change the value of a variable. Then, before moving to the next iteration of the loop, have it test the value of the variable using something like an if statement. Conditions of the if statement(s) could tell the program to keep looping and trying new variables if it doesn't get the desired result or to stop and print or return an answer if it does get the desired result. I hope this helps in general. I'd be happy to give you more tips if you want to share more specifics about what you'd like the program to do. I'm learning, too, but I have had a lot of success with writing out what I'd like the program to do in regular words and then converting them to the appropriate code!
 2 years ago

JozBest ResponseYou've already chosen the best response.0
To expand slightly on JonathanFichters answer, you may want to consider whether you need to use a list or dicionary, as a way of holding all the different variables or just a range if they are consecutive or stepped numbers.
 2 years ago

carlsmithBest ResponseYou've already chosen the best response.1
Build a list of values then iterate across it with the for statement: the_list = [1, 2, 3, 401, 55.006] for n in the_list: print n * 2
 2 years ago
See more questions >>>
Your question is ready. Sign up for free to start getting answers.
spraguer
(Moderator)
5
→ View Detailed Profile
is replying to Can someone tell me what button the professor is hitting...
23
 Teamwork 19 Teammate
 Problem Solving 19 Hero
 Engagement 19 Mad Hatter
 You have blocked this person.
 ✔ You're a fan Checking fan status...
Thanks for being so helpful in mathematics. If you are getting quality help, make sure you spread the word about OpenStudy.